Wage Disparities
The differences in wages or salaries between individuals or groups due to various factors such as occupation, experience, gender, or age.
Factor Markets
The markets for the inputs used in production, including labor, capital, land, and entrepreneurship.
Labor Supply Choice
The decision by individuals regarding how much time to allocate to work and leisure, influenced by wages, personal preferences, and other factors.
Consumption Rule
The principle that consumers maximize their utility when the last dollar spent on each good or service yields the same level of marginal utility.
